WVU Baseball Gets Series Win Over Texas Tech - West Virginia Daily News

Summary by wvdn.com
LUBBOCK, TX (WVDN)- Seventeenth ranked West Virginia rebounded from a game two loss on Saturday to win the series against the Texas Tech Red Raiders, 10-2 on Sunday, April 12.Starting pitcher Chansen Cole went eight innings, allowed just seven hits, two runs, and struck out four. Making the outing even more impressive is that Texas Tech (20-15) has the nation’s top ranked offense. Sean Smith went 4-5 for the Mountaineers at the plate with two RB…
